An absent-minded person (some authors prefer talking about a secretary) has to put n personal letters in n addressed envelopes, and he does it at random. What is the probability pm n that exactly m letters will be put correctly in their envelopes? Verify the limit lim pm n = n→ 1 em! The solution is as follows. The set of outcomes consists of n! possible matchings of the letters to envelopes. Let Ak = letter k in correct envelope .
